Traditional onboarding often relies on static documents, informational sessions and manual tasks that overwhelm new hires. Smart onboarding, integrated into the intranet, personalizes each step of the welcome process. It uses profiles, roles and objectives to recommend content, grant access, schedule training and connect employees with their teammates. The value is not merely administrative: a strong initial experience reduces turnover, accelerates productivity and conveys company culture from the first day. Companies that automate this process help new talent settle in within weeks, not months.

Sustainable remote work is not just about closing offices. It means designing a digital operation that reduces travel, paper and unnecessary consumption. The intranet is the ideal platform to centralize this transformation. Through digital workflows, teams manage requests, approvals and deliveries without physical handoffs. Meetings are planned with tools that minimize interruptions and favor asynchronous communication. In addition, the intranet itself can include indicators that estimate the emissions savings generated by remote work, allowing the organization to communicate its environmental impact objectively. Cybersecurity is an essential pillar of this type of project. Personal data, confidential documents and user access require advanced protection mechanisms. An intranet with smart onboarding manages sensitive information about new employees, contractual conditions and training data. It is therefore critical to apply secure authentication, role-based access control, data encryption and audit trails. Companies deploying such platforms need partners who understand security as part of the design, not as an afterthought. One of the most relevant advances is the incorporation of AI agents within the intranet. It is not just a chatbot that answers questions. An AI agent can intervene in the onboarding process: assign tasks, monitor progress, send reminders, answer questions about internal policies, recommend courses and escalate complex issues to a human manager. This combination of automation and intelligence significantly reduces the administrative burden on HR and IT teams. Moreover, AI agents are trained on the company's internal documentation, so responses are contextual and accurate.

Visibility is another major benefit. With BI/Power BI dashboards, management can monitor onboarding progress, average time to full productivity, training completion rates or employee satisfaction. These insights help identify bottlenecks and correct them quickly. They also support decisions about remote work policies: which teams need more support, which processes can be simplified and which tools add the most value. Analytics turn the intranet into a strategic asset, not just an operational tool.

An intranet with smart onboarding must be approached with a clear methodology. The first step is an analysis of current processes, existing tools and real user needs. From there, a pilot or minimum viable product is defined to generate quick results and capture learning. Then the platform is expanded incrementally, adding new modules, connecting systems and refining workflows. This approach reduces risk and ensures the investment is executed according to business priorities. Integration with existing ecosystems is also essential. Many companies already use productivity tools, management systems or communication platforms. An intranet that forces their replacement creates resistance and unnecessary cost. Conversely, an intranet designed with APIs and connectors can coexist with other applications and offer a unified experience. Smart onboarding benefits especially from this integration: HR data, training systems and collaboration tools work together to deliver a coherent flow.

Sustainability must also be measured. If a company decides to promote remote work, it needs to know whether that decision is having the desired impact. The intranet can include metrics for consumption, avoided commutes and space usage. These indicators are combined with productivity and satisfaction data in the BI/Power BI dashboard. This way, sustainability ceases to be a perception and becomes clear evidence the company can use to communicate its commitment transparently.
